The Russian healthcare system is a complex network of public and private providers, with a mix of state-funded and private insurance options available to residents. The government provides basic healthcare services through the Mandatory health Insurance (MHI) program, which covers essential medical treatments and procedures. However, the coverage under MHI is often limited, and many residents opt to purchase additional private health insurance to supplement their healthcare needs. Private health insurance in Russia offers a wider range of services and facilities compared to the public system. It provides access to private clinics, specialist consultations, elective surgeries, and other amenities that may not be readily available under the MHI program. Expats and affluent Russian citizens often prefer private health insurance for its quicker access to care and higher quality services. In recent years, the Russian government has made efforts to improve the quality and efficiency of the healthcare system, including initiatives to expand insurance coverage and enhance the overall standard of care. Despite these improvements, challenges such as long waiting times, shortage of medical staff, and disparities in healthcare quality persist, making private health insurance an attractive option for those seeking better healthcare services.
